summaryrefslogtreecommitdiffstats
path: root/arch/sh
diff options
context:
space:
mode:
authorNobuhiro Iwamatsu2007-11-30 04:36:13 +0100
committerPaul Mundt2007-11-30 04:36:13 +0100
commitb0d98dc504c3f29cc4647fff87a5061be5f0f3d7 (patch)
tree13a39aec398a17349eebc3dd5c971e5dae14690d /arch/sh
parentsh: Fix PCI IO space base address of SH7780. (diff)
downloadkernel-qcow2-linux-b0d98dc504c3f29cc4647fff87a5061be5f0f3d7.tar.gz
kernel-qcow2-linux-b0d98dc504c3f29cc4647fff87a5061be5f0f3d7.tar.xz
kernel-qcow2-linux-b0d98dc504c3f29cc4647fff87a5061be5f0f3d7.zip
sh: Support PCI IO access of SH7780 base boards.
The IO access of PCI is not supported in R7780RP and the MS7780SE board now. The support of the IO access mode of e100 and a lot of IDE chips becomes possible by fixing the code. Signed-off-by: Nobuhiro Iwamatsu <iwamatsu@nigauri.org> Signed-off-by: Paul Mundt <lethal@linux-sh.org>
Diffstat (limited to 'arch/sh')
-rw-r--r--arch/sh/drivers/pci/ops-r7780rp.c4
-rw-r--r--arch/sh/drivers/pci/ops-se7780.c4
2 files changed, 4 insertions, 4 deletions
diff --git a/arch/sh/drivers/pci/ops-r7780rp.c b/arch/sh/drivers/pci/ops-r7780rp.c
index f2216081ab85..48fe4032ebea 100644
--- a/arch/sh/drivers/pci/ops-r7780rp.c
+++ b/arch/sh/drivers/pci/ops-r7780rp.c
@@ -40,8 +40,8 @@ int __init pcibios_map_platform_irq(struct pci_dev *pdev, u8 slot, u8 pin)
static struct resource sh7780_io_resource = {
.name = "SH7780_IO",
- .start = 0x2000,
- .end = 0x2000 + SH7780_PCI_IO_SIZE - 1,
+ .start = SH7780_PCI_IO_BASE,
+ .end = SH7780_PCI_IO_BASE + SH7780_PCI_IO_SIZE - 1,
.flags = IORESOURCE_IO
};
diff --git a/arch/sh/drivers/pci/ops-se7780.c b/arch/sh/drivers/pci/ops-se7780.c
index 212674df5e13..bbdb48c124a2 100644
--- a/arch/sh/drivers/pci/ops-se7780.c
+++ b/arch/sh/drivers/pci/ops-se7780.c
@@ -43,8 +43,8 @@ int __init pcibios_map_platform_irq(struct pci_dev *pdev, u8 slot, u8 pin)
static struct resource se7780_io_resource = {
.name = "SH7780_IO",
- .start = 0x2000,
- .end = 0x2000 + SH7780_PCI_IO_SIZE - 1,
+ .start = SH7780_PCI_IO_BASE,
+ .end = SH7780_PCI_IO_BASE + SH7780_PCI_IO_SIZE - 1,
.flags = IORESOURCE_IO
};